Gram panchayat finances, 2024–25
XV Finance Commission grant for
Bautia panchayat, Nalhati-I zila parishad.
These are the panchayat's own accounts, not this village's: where a panchayat
holds several villages, the money covers all of them, and where a village
spans several panchayats only this one's return appears.
Opening balance
₹78.22 lakh
Received from state (auto-transfer)
₹77.40 lakh
Received directly
₹87,554
Spent
₹1.21 crore
Unspent at year end
₹35.21 lakh
Untied (basic grant)
opened ₹36.20 lakh · received ₹31.81 lakh · spent ₹59.25 lakh · left ₹9.64 lakh
Tied (earmarked)
opened ₹42.01 lakh · received ₹45.59 lakh · spent ₹62.03 lakh · left ₹25.57 lakh
Source: eGramSwaraj, as reported by the panchayat. Untied and tied
together make up the totals above.
